Joy Reid leads this edition of The ReidOut with what many see as more proof of the idiocy and sycophancy of the Republican Party led by Kevin McCarthy, whose apparent plot to become House speaker comes with a new twist. Plus, despite Russian claims of a scaled back military offensive in Ukraine, we explore new indications today that Russia's goals are wider than previously indicated. Then, we analyze the fact that Marjorie Taylor Greene was forced to testify in Georgia state court on Friday in a legal challenge to her candidacy. The plaintiffs accuse her of violating the Constitution by inciting violence because of her incendiary comments rallying political terrorists to the Capitol on January 6th. Rep. Adam Schiff, member of the House select committee on the Jan. 6 attack, and the chairman of the House Intelligence Committee, grants us his important perspective. Finally, 16 people were arrested earlier this month after forming a human chain, blocking West Virginia's Grant Town Power Plant, protesting the money that Sen. Joe Manchin has made off of the plant, while local West Virginians suffer the toxic consequences. Joy commemorates their action as we celebrate Earth Day. All this and more in this edition of The ReidOut on MSNBC.
